Telangana FM claims farmers’ value increased under KCR’s rule

Nalgonda: Telangana Finance Minister T Harish Rao on Tuesday claimed that the prosperity of farmers has increased under the rule of Chief Minister K Chandrasekhar Rao (KCR).
Speaking at the Bharat Rashtra Samiti (BRS) party “Aatmeeya Sammelan ‘’ meeting held at Choutuppal, Harish Rao stated that his party will fulfill every promise made during the previous Munugode by-elections. He added that the first victory of TRS was in Siddipet, while the first victory of BRS (party name change) was Munugode.
Harish Rao reiterated that the BRS party will come back to power in Telangana and will hit a hat-trick for sure. He further stated that the value of the farmer and land has increased during KCR’s rule, citing the construction of the Yadadri temple as an example of KCR’s accomplishments.
Harish Rao criticized the BJP for doing politics by catching the leak of class 10 papers, stating that schemes and welfare are the focus of the BRS party, while conspiracies and intrigues are the focus of the BJP.
He questioned whether drinking water and pensions are not given in the Double Engine Governments as they are given in Telangana.
